BS 7959-2:2000 Materials used for the control of liquid spillages - Determination of water repellency or buoyancy for hydrophobic (oil sorbent) materials
This part of BS 7959-2 describes methods of sampling and determining the water repellency of materials for the control of oil spills on water.
Such materials are hydrophobic in nature (i.e. reject water), and they retain their buoyancy for sufficient time to allow use on water.
A variety of materials of different composition and format is used in this application and for the purposes of this standard has been divided into the following categories.
Type Ⅰ web type sheet, pad or roll
Type Ⅱ loose material discrete particles of
variable size
Type Ⅲ filled products socks, booms,
pillows, cushions
Type Ⅳ agglomerates masses of strands for
pick-up of viscous liquids
